In this installment, we are the most common installation and operational problems and offer some tips for the solution.

The first problem is the people that the software simply will not install. The first thing to do if this happens, it should be read with the software to see what the requirements are. For example, if the requirements say "you must have Windows NT, 2000 or XP" and you are using a MAC, well, the software is certainly not going to run. Do not laugh. People buy, without reading what the system requirements.

Another reason, a piece of software is not installed because the installation program itself may be damaged. It does happen. If you expect that this is the case, exhausted, and everything else, with the company and send another copy of the software.

Another problem is with memory. Most medical billing software is so extensive that it requires a lot of memory available. So, if your software so that they are 256 meg of RAM to run and you have a system with 64 meg, the chances of your software runs on all are slim to none.

Sometimes the problem is with the software is not running, that your ad is not set correctly. Because medical billing software uses screens with a lot of information about them, many of them require more screen resolutions than 800 x 600 If your screen resolution is too low, you can create a message that the software does not run on this resolution. This is simply by changing the resolution of the monitor.

Sometimes a piece of medical billing software will not run, because during the installation there were a number of other programs open. You will notice that when you use the most Windows-based software, it will tell you all the programs in this way before. Some people ignore this and run the installation anyway. What happens is that the registry is not updated, because certain files were in use and could not be accessed. To make sure that the program closed with all programs, including antivirus and firewall.

It is also not uncommon for a medical billing program will not run, because your network is not properly set up. If the program to access database files on the network and the network connections are not correct, the program can not connect to the network, making it so that the program can not access the database files. If this is the case, literally nothing. The best you can as far as the welcome screen.

This checklist is not exhaustive, but these are the most common problems you will encounter when installing and running your medical billing software.
